Transaction c807d5886a112044c369ad1cd2aff1cf2996992005fea52922d98c7aeb14787b
1 Input
1 Output
-
c807d5886a112044c369ad1cd2aff1cf2996992005fea52922d98c7aeb14787b:0
- value
- 12585310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d58d5431ff7389bbc44b32a5d84e1725f43c18f OP_EQUALVERIFY OP_CHECKSIG
- address
- 183ySzzUf9rBDwFgeWRnL5KEFmusMS98wf